In this gripping installment, the Shadow King and Dr. Lian Shen observe the pervasive nature of hatred that infests societies around the globe. Their contemplations reveal the deep and often troubling connections between individuals and the darker impulses that drive them. As they witness the chaos and discord, the duo must confront their own roles in a world where prejudice and animosity reign supreme.
